This book is based around the lives of seventeen servicemen and their experiences and reflections of their war service. The format is organised in chronological sequence and includes over 200 photographs as well as excerpts from the unit history records. Many tables and graphs are integrated into the body of the text. The book contains many primary and secondary sources of material. This is an invaluable contribution to the history of 2 Squadrons participation in the Vietnam War.
